Silk Garden isn't very elastic.I don't mind the odd bits of plant I find in it,but do not like the dried shards of seracin in the silk.My fingers are a bit sore and rough from working with it.The silk itself seems very drying [ I keep lathering in my knitters hand balm .Thank you Secret Pal 2 !].Luckily the knitted fabric is lovely.Soft with a slight bloom of kid mohair.I'm in love with knitting Butterfly !

For Claudia : Basic Green Tomato Chutney recipe = for every 2lbs of tomatoes[chopped] you add approx [adjust to taste/at whim !]8oz chopped onions,8oz chopped apple [most people use cooking apples,I used the surplus from our garden],8oz sultanas [plump raisins will do !],8oz soft brown sugar,1pint cider vinegar,a scant teaspoon of salt and spices.I used English mustard powder [1/2 teaspoon] and cayenne pepper - start with 1/2 teaspoon and add more to suit you.You can also add mustard seeds,chilli,allspice...
In half the vinegar soften the fruit and onions.
Add sultanas,sugar [warmed sugar disolves better & is less likely to burn],spices and remaining vinegar.Cook on low heat until it thickens but is still runny.Pour into sterilised jars.Allow to mature in a cool dark place at least one month.
Enjoy with cheese - especially a good cheddar - or cold meats.
